Bio

Jennifer Alicia (she/they) is a queer, mixed Mi’kmaw and settler (German/Irish/Scottish) multidisciplinary artist originally from Elmastukwek, Ktaqmkuk (Bay of Islands, Newfoundland), now residing in Toronto. She is a two-time national poetry slam champion and member of Seeds & Stardust Poetry Collective. Her work has been featured in Canthius Magazine, NOW Magazine, CBC and imagineNATIVE Film + Media Arts Festival, to name a few. They co-edited a poetry anthology titled The Condor and the Eagle Meet and has a debut chapbook titled Mixed Emotions. Most recently, Jennifer Alicia participated in the Animikiig Creators Unit through Native Earth Performing Arts, working on her debut play titled To Go Home.

Jennifer Alicia’s poetry has brought her to cities throughout Turtle Island and beyond, such as Vancouver, Chicago, Albuquerque, Denver, and Rio de Janeiro. She began her spoken word journey in Toronto in 2007 in the activist scene, but has been writing poetry since she was a child.
